Political leaders pay rich tribute to Bardhan

Image

Press Trust of India New Delhi
Cutting across party lines, political leaders today paid rich tribute to CPI leader A B Bardhan who died here with Prime Minister Narendra Modi terming him as a "passionate" communist leader and Congress president Sonia Gandhi describing him as the champion of the marginalized.

"Will always remember Shri A B Bardhan as a passionate Communist, fully committed to his ideology & principles. May his soul rest in peace(sic)," Modi tweeted.

Gandhi said, "In his demise, not only the CPI but the entire nation has lost a leader who championed the cause of the dispossessed and marginalized throughout his life."

BJP leader Mukhtar Abbas Naqvi said his death was a huge loss to Indian politics while CPI(M) general secretary Sitaram Yechury said his wisdom, experience and guidance will be missed.
 

JD(U) chief Sharad Yadav said the CPI stalwart had epitomized the continuous struggle for the cause of the masses and was a "tall" leader of the Left movement.

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ar said an era has ended with the demise of Bardhan, who had always worked for the poor and downtrodden.

The CPI stalwart was the "epitome of political decency and selfless service", Tamil Nadu Chief Minister J Jayalalithaa said.
